Delaying tactics form Auto & General

I was involved in an accident on 25 July 2021 where the car driving in the opposite direction unexpectedly made a u-turn in front of me resulting in me hitting the car. The accident was reported to the police and a claim registered with Auto & General. Lebogang Orekeng then contacted me requesting a cancelation letter from my previous insurer which I have since submitted. As well as proof from my previous company that I was driving a company vehicle that was insured, on which I was noted as a regular driver and claims if applicable. I do not understand the relevance of this information from the previous employer as this was even before I bought my car. Furthermore, I am unable to get hold of the previous information. And when this information was relayed to Lebogang, he threatened that my claim will not be processed until I source the information.

For over a week they claimed that they did not know where my car was kept. And to make matters worse, they are claiming that the information that supp**** during the inception of my policy has discrepancies, which they refused to diclose to me citing that the informattion would be used against me. I am still waiting for the recording of the said discrepancies.
